Phnom Bakhang is at Angkor. Its hilltop location makes it a popular spot for viewing the sunset. One can walk up, or ride and elephant for a fee. However, the cost to ride an elephant to the top is relatively exorbitant (one can spend a day at elephant camp for the same amount.) I’d recommend walking, and catching an elephant ride somewhere where there aren’t so many canned tourists. The walk isn’t arduous. However, if it’s your only opportunity to squeeze in an elephant ride, then what the heck.

DAILY PHOTO: Capoeira Demonstration

Taken in 2011 at the Decatur Book Festival in Decatur, Georgia

Taken in 2011 at the Decatur Book Festival in Decatur, Georgia

Capoeira is a Brazilian system of movement that mixes elements of dance with elements of martial arts.
